I am regularly building org mode on my Mac.
I do not pretend to bean experienced Emacs programmer, but I am will it to help
if I can contribute.
This is what I get when I run
make test
on the current source.
Ran 314 tests, 307 results as expected, 7 unexpected (2012-08-01 16:06:02+0200)
5 expected failures
7 unexpected results:
FAILED ob-fortran/command-arguments
FAILED ob-fortran/fortran-var-program
FAILED ob-fortran/input-var
FAILED ob-fortran/list-var
FAILED ob-fortran/list-var-from-table
FAILED ob-fortran/preprosessor-var
FAILED ob-fortran/simple-program
Does it make any sense for the developers that I mail this?
Should I send more or is this useless information?
